Obituary for John Finlay Stewart

Stewart, John Finlay

We lost a beloved son, brother, uncle, and friend on March 21, 2024, after a lengthy illness.

He will be dearly missed by his parents, Mary Jo and John Stewart; his brothers, Joe (Cindy), Brian (Nikki), and Greg (Roz); his niece, Andie; and nephews, John Alan, Michael, James, and Lenny.

John will also be remembered by his maternal aunts and uncles, Paul Kelly (Jill), Bob Pfaff, Barb Kelly (Gary), Cathy Kelly (Blair), Jim Kelly (Michele), Janette Kelly-Stanley (Doug), Brian Kelly (Ann Marie), and their families, as well as his paternal aunts, Mary Lynne Patterson, Jo Ann Stewart Moore, and Sandra Stewart, and their families.

He was predeceased by his grandparents, Joe & Ella Mae Kelly and Finn and Molly Stewart, along with Aunt Gail Pfaff and Uncle Roger Stewart.

John was known for his hilarious, fun-loving nature and he kept us all laughing right up to the end. He was a talented athlete and sports fanatic. John was a big kid at heart - a quality adored by his niece and nephews. His kindness and generosity were the heart of his character. John was fiercely loyal and protective of those he loved, always putting others before himself.

We are so grateful for the time we had with John and will keep him in our hearts forever.

We cannot thank the incredible staff of the Grand River's ICU enough for the compassion and expert care they provided to John. Special thanks to his family physician, Dr. Jan Piskorz.

Private cremation has taken place. A private celebration of John's life will take place.

In memory of John, donations to Grand River Hospital Foundation would be appreciated by the family. Cards may be placed by calling the Henry Walser Funeral Home, 519-749-8467.
